From 189bf7d6c559dba225ef44f65e5367a8f6698637 Mon Sep 17 00:00:00 2001 From: William E Little Jr <90572149+bmodotdev@users.noreply.github.com> Date: Sat, 20 Jan 2024 10:47:39 -0600 Subject: [PATCH] feat(perl): Update agent to use version constant (#17665) close #14297 --- .../src/main/resources/perl/Configuration.mustache | 2 +- .../client/petstore/perl/lib/WWW/OpenAPIClient/Configuration.pm |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/modules/openapi-generator/src/main/resources/perl/Configuration.mustache b/modules/openapi-generator/src/main/resources/perl/Configuration.mustache index 346f5e305580..be4d8bee73ef 100644 --- a/modules/openapi-generator/src/main/resources/perl/Configuration.mustache +++ b/modules/openapi-generator/src/main/resources/perl/Configuration.mustache @@ -82,7 +82,7 @@ sub new { # class/static variables $p{http_timeout} //= 180; - $p{http_user_agent} //= '{{{httpUserAgent}}}{{^httpUserAgent}}OpenAPI-Generator/{{{moduleVersion}}}/perl{{/httpUserAgent}}'; + $p{http_user_agent} //= '{{{httpUserAgent}}}{{^httpUserAgent}}OpenAPI-Generator/' . VERSION . '/perl{{/httpUserAgent}}'; # authentication setting $p{api_key} //= {}; diff --git a/samples/client/petstore/perl/lib/WWW/OpenAPIClient/Configuration.pm b/samples/client/petstore/perl/lib/WWW/OpenAPIClient/Configuration.pm index 5282ac09acb9..bfaec929d1b2 100644 --- a/samples/client/petstore/perl/lib/WWW/OpenAPIClient/Configuration.pm +++ b/samples/client/petstore/perl/lib/WWW/OpenAPIClient/Configuration.pm @@ -95,7 +95,7 @@ sub new { # class/static variables $p{http_timeout} //= 180; - $p{http_user_agent} //= 'OpenAPI-Generator/1.0.0/perl'; + $p{http_user_agent} //= 'OpenAPI-Generator/' . VERSION . '/perl'; # authentication setting $p{api_key} //= {};